Glenn Close (born March 19, 1947) is an American actress. Throughout her career spanning over four decades, Close has garnered numerous accolades, including two Screen Actors Guild Awards, three Primetime Emmy Awards, and three Tony Awards. WebFeb 21, 2024 · Twenty years after Glenn Close's nomination for Dangerous Liaisons, she returned to the awards game with a role playing a woman playing a man. In Albert Nobbs, Close is an Irish woman who decides to pose as a man to break free from the shackles of a conservative 19th-century society.
